Resident workers - Individual income

The City of Darebin labour force have a higher proportion of persons with high incomes ($1,750 or more per week) than Victoria.

The Individual Income levels of the local resident workers are directly linked to their knowledge, experience, qualifications, occupation and skill levels.

Income statistics the City of Darebin, when analysed with other data sources, such as Age structure, Qualification , Hours worked and Occupations , help to evaluate the economic opportunities and socio-economic status of the City of Darebin. This also indicates what knowledge and skill levels industry can draw upon locally.

Dominant groups

Analysis of the resident workers individual income levels in the City of Darebin in 2021 compared to Victoria shows that there was a higher proportion earning a high income (those earning $1,750 per week or more) as well as a similar proportion of low income persons (those earning less than $500 per week).

Overall, 26.4% of the resident workers earned a high income, and 11.4% earned a low income, compared with 22.5% and 13.3% respectively for Victoria.

The major differences between the weekly income of the resident workers in the City of Darebin and Victoria were:

  • A larger percentage of resident workers earned $2,000 - $2,999 (14.1% compared to 11.8%)
  • A smaller percentage of resident workers earned $800 - $999 (10.0% compared to 11.4%)
  • A smaller percentage of resident workers earned $1,000 - $1,249 (12.2% compared to 13.4%)
  • A larger percentage of resident workers earned $1,750 - $1,999 (7.9% compared to 6.8%)
